Abstract

Assessment of grain boundaries in chromia (Cr2O3) doped fuels has been carried out using high resolution transmission electron microscopy to assess the structure compared to undoped fuel produced via the same process. Chemical analysis of the grain boundary was carried out using Energy Dispersive X-ray Spectroscopy (EDS). It was shown that a relatively disordered phase is formed along the grain boundaries in the doped fuel and that they were chemically enriched in chromium. This has implications for the prediction and understanding of fuel manufacture and in-reactor behaviour as many processes are highly dependant on grain boundary mechanisms.
